Transaction 72245fc5b47bd2da93f06cc40bdc09489e33bb910c78134bad61ef4821d87186

100 Input
1 Outputs
  • 72245fc5b47bd2da93f06cc40bdc09489e33bb910c78134bad61ef4821d87186:0
  • value  157424958
    address  3DKvzR2dFBX2SCzHs4EjUrVB8pyKCxRtb1